What is the final product formed when an aldehyde reacts with Tollens' reagent?
Options
- ACarboxylic acid
- BKetone
- CSilver mirror
- DSilver metal
Correct answer
D. Silver metal
Step-by-step solution
The reaction of an aldehyde with Tollens' reagent results in the formation of silver metal, leading to the appearance of a silver mirror.
